Telstra launches new 'Australia Is Why' brand campaign via The Monkeys, part of Accenture


July 12 2021, 9:20 am | BY Ricki Green | 30 Comments
Telstra has today announced a campaign to introduce its new brand positioning, Australia Is Why. The new campaign showcases the important role Telstra plays in supporting Australia and its diverse communities and was created by long-term agency partner, The Monkeys, part of Accenture Interactive.
 
Says Jeremy Nicholas, CMO at Telstra: “For over 100 years Telstra has been connecting Australians and we are deeply committed to the country’s progress and prosperity. Our new campaign has been created to express the vital and sometimes overlooked role Telstra plays in taking our nation forward; to articulate not just what we do, but why we do it. As the country’s biggest telco and a leader on climate action, a principal sponsor of sport and the arts and strong supporter of the communities we serve, we are committed to Australia and to building world-class infrastructure to keep us all connected. ....

Demand For Pets Has Increased In Pandemic


In this pandemic, it appears many people have been turning to pets for comfort.
Executive Director for the Greater Moncton SPCA Dan Fryer says there are now fewer animals available, “Initially, we saw this massive, huge demand for adoptions and for our foster programs. People are at home and they recognized the benefits of having an animal at home. So the demand was huge.”
Fryer says adoptions for cats have plateaued, but there just aren’t enough dogs.
“We just don’t have enough dogs locally. There have been a lot of issues, not just here in this district, but also across the country and in North America, where there is just so much demand for dogs because people suddenly remembered the value of having pets in the home,” Fryer says. ....
